Senior Mobile Software Engineer

Remote · USA Full-time New today

We're seeking an expert Mobile developer to work on a greenfield, enterprise-grade project delivered on iOS and Android platforms. As part of a close-knit team, you'll be at the forefront of shaping our clients' experiences. Using open-source technologies, you'll build low-latency SDKs to capture high-frequency interaction data and create highly scalable APIs to externalize our core analytics, thereby serving an ever-growing number of clients worldwide. We seek engineers across the stack who thrive in a client-driven, agile environment; individuals who are confident in developing high-performance, resilient solutions with a passion for delivering superior user experiences. The code you write will reach millions and help define the firm.

The ideal candidate will have a proven track record leading the delivery of mobile apps, employing their knowledge of native Android languages (Java, Kotlin) as well as JavaScript frameworks/methodologies (React Native, Relay).

You'll get the chance to work with modern technologies like React Native, Flutter, Relay, RESTful web services, OAuth 2.0. Utilizing these tools, you'll build cutting-edge software that includes advanced data visualizations. You should demonstrate a deep understanding of mobile architectures that promote code reuse and facilitate debugging.

The candidate should be comfortable working with Agile processes, focusing on writing high-quality, easily testable code. They should also be able to collaborate and contribute estimates to the planning process. Leadership qualities are important, as the candidate should be able to guide others towards their technical vision.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ain high-quality, efficient, and scalable mobile applications for iOS and Android platforms using cross-platform development frameworks such as React Native, Flutter, Xamarin, or similar.
  • Collaborate with product managers, designers, and backend engineers to understand requirements and deliver robust mobile solutions.
  • Architect, design, and implement new features and functionalities for existing mobile applications.
  • Optimize mobile applications for performance, usability, and reliability.
  • Conduct code reviews, identify and fix bugs, and improve overall code quality.
  • Stay up to date with the latest trends and advancements in mobile development and propose innovative solutions.
